Distributed Koopman Learning using Partial Trajectories for Control

Wenjian Hao, Zehui Lu, Devesh Upadhyay et al.

This paper proposes a distributed data-driven framework for dynamics learning, termed distributed deep Koopman learning using partial trajectories (DDKL-PT). In this framework, each agent in a multi-agent system is assigned a partial trajectory offline and locally approximates the unknown dynamics using a deep neural network within the Koopman operator framework. By exchanging local estimated dynamics rather than training data, agents achieve consensus on a global dynamics model without sharing their private training trajectories. Simulation studies on a surface vehicle demonstrate that DDKL-PT achieves consensus on the learned dynamics, and each agent attains reasonably small approximation errors on the testing dataset. Furthermore, a model predictive control scheme is developed by integrating the learned Koopman dynamics with known kinematic relations. Results on a reference-tracking task indicate that the distributedly learned dynamics are sufficiently accurate for model-based optimal control.

Deep Koopman-based Control of Quality Variation in Multistage Manufacturing Systems

Zhiyi Chen, Harshal Maske, Devesh Upadhyay et al.

This paper presents a modeling-control synthesis to address the quality control challenges in multistage manufacturing systems (MMSs). A new feedforward control scheme is developed to minimize the quality variations caused by process disturbances in MMSs. Notably, the control framework leverages a stochastic deep Koopman (SDK) model to capture the quality propagation mechanism in the MMSs, highlighted by its ability to transform the nonlinear propagation dynamics into a linear one. Two roll-to-roll case studies are presented to validate the proposed method and demonstrate its effectiveness. The overall method is suitable for nonlinear MMSs and does not require extensive expert knowledge.
